Scope and Content

Constructed ca. late 1800s but significantly altered in the 1940s or 1950s. Possibly demolished for the construction of the Arthur Ravenel Bridge (need to confirm). No additional house history on file. Needs further research. File contains Rosen and Associates (engineers) inspection report (2002); BAR application for permission to demolish (2002).
